Centers, Tackles and Beyond...

I've found (and I hope my MP opponent doesn't catch on) that if I draft a C and switch him Pre-TC to a Tackle that he'll keep his ratings. I think I first tried it on the suggestion of someone here, and it works. Is this always the case? Do most MP leagues limit these shenanigans?

I am the commish in my MP league. because me and my friend are the only people in it, we control two teams each. With each team I drafted a C that was 77-80 overall. One player I switched in the Late Free Agency stage, one in the Pre-TC stage. So both were switched before the TC unveiling of bars and they both kept their full ratings. It is now at the next year's draft and they are both still 79 OVR.

Well, I have the screenies of the right now, sorry no screenies as centers, but I will be trying this in this year's draft again. I have used it before, switching guards to tackles, and a center or two to guards, CB to S and such, I'd gotten in the habit of making all position switches for draftees before their first TC, but I guess I never tried a C to T...

And note that it will still give a msg warning that they will lose ratings but they just didn't. Makes me wonder how a FB to RB would work out, although the bars are different for these players, so maybe not as much success.
